> Subject: [PATCH v4 2/4] cryptodev: change valid dev API
> 
> The API rte_cryptodev_pmd_is_valid_dev, can be used
> by the application as well as PMD to check whether
> the device is valid or not. Hence, _pmd is removed
> from the API.
> The applications and drivers which use this API are
> also updated.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Akhil Goyal <gakhil@marvell.com>

This patch is merged on dpdk-next-crypto.
As discussed in DPDK techboard meeting, adding Ray and Techboard to
take a better look so that changes(if any) can be made before merging to main.
